The more I think about this article, the more I think they're going a step too far over in Scotland:

https://www.yahoo.com/news/people-re...160833255.html

Quote:
People will be asked to repeatedly self-isolate for 14 days at a time if they inadvertently come into contact with strangers found to have coronavirus, Nicola Sturgeon has warned.
Quote:
They will attempt to identify anyone who has been within 2m of a confirmed Covid-19 case for at least 15 minutes, who be asked to go into isolation to help prevent the virus spreading further.
Quote:
But the blueprint admitted this would be "challenging" and interrupting chains of transmission will mean asking "close contacts, who may not even know the person with Covid-19, to self-isolate for 14 days."
Quote:
"It may not be someone you are aware of having been in contact with but you are going to be told to isolate. You may do that for 14 days, if that person turns out to be positive, you will isolate for 14 days."

"You might then go back to work for a week, and be contacted again and told actually there’s somebody else."
That's, simply put, unrealistic and unachievable. So you're sitting 2 seats away from somebody at a hair salon waiting your turn and that weekend you're contacted and expected to go into isolation just because the person 2 chairs away tested positive for it? 2 Weeks later you have a customer come into your work and spends 15 minutes discussing something, or you're at a meeting, and that weekend you get contacted again and are expected to go into isolation for another 2 weeks?! And that's in a hotel, not your own home! And this can repeat indefinitely, just because an app triggers your locations being nearby somebody who has it?

Come on, this is going too far. That's an unrealistic burden and will basically mean more people will lose jobs if they suddenly have to disappear for 2 weeks even if they aren't sick just because an app says so. Plus, as the article says, there can be false positives as people in apartments can trigger false positives just by being on opposite walls, due to bluetooth picking up through the walls. It could easily pick up your neighbor on the opposite wall to your apartment. I have a neighbor directly on the other side of my wall, and my bluetooth picks up his laptop every time I do a search for bluetooth devices.

There's a point where some ideas are just not feasible, and will do more harm than good, and this crazy idea is one of them.
